Answer: Located in Grandview, Wash., and are a leader in the economic development of the Lower Yakima Valley. Our mission is to protect the job creating potential of the local value added food processing industry and to encourage new job creating industries to locate in the Grandview Port District. Grandview is located strategically within the growing Pacific Northwest. Our city is equidistant (185 miles) from Seattle, Spokane and Portland, Ore. We are only 40 miles (40 minutes) from the larger service-based cities of Yakima and Tri-Cities (Richland, Kennewick & Pasco). Highway travel to Grandview is quick and efficient via Interstate 82. Located within 45 minutes are two regional airports providing commercial and connecting service throughout the nation. Two municipal non-commercial airports are situated within seven miles of Grandview. The area is served daily by the Central Washington Railroad. The opportunity to ship products to West Coast ports through the renowned Columbia River System is available to industry via the Port of Pasco in nearby Tri-Cities.
